Output 34dd533167aac64e6e11705818fdc0115eeb569858e5299216624f80ebeb3f62:126

value
103593
script pubkey
OP_0 OP_PUSHBYTES_20 8898d8fe8f0ee375a2b4e46f5a0aa52a07238168
address
bc1q3zvd3l50pm3htg45u3h45z499grj8qtg9k9hdc
transaction
34dd533167aac64e6e11705818fdc0115eeb569858e5299216624f80ebeb3f62
spent
true